Luxmi Tea, which owns the iconic Makaibari brand, is planning to set up 100 exclusive stores across the country in the next three years. Some of these exclusive outlets will have tea lounges. Owing to the prolonged agitation in Darjeeling last year, the entire Makaibari crop, except the first flush, was destroyed, leading to a loss of around Rs 3 crore. This year, the company is expecting a good flush. All the international buyers have retained their faith in Makaibari despite its non-availability last year. The premium garden produces nearly one lakh kg of tea annually, a bulk of which are exported. The company owns 18 tea gardens – 15 in Assam and one each in Darjeeling, Terai and Dooars.
